Pragmatic Language Shifts: Rust's Ascendancy

In a clear indicator of evolving development priorities, the Ladybird browser project has made a strategic shift, adopting Rust as its C replacement after initially considering Swift. This decision reflects a broader industry trend, with major players like Firefox and Chromium already integrating Rust. The move highlights Rust's robust ecosystem, strong safety guarantees, and pragmatic advantages for cross-platform development, making it an increasingly favored choice for critical systems-level and web platform engineering.

Engineering AI for Efficiency and Experience

The efficiency of AI agent interactions is paramount. Cloudflare's innovative "Code Mode" technique exemplifies this by drastically reducing context window usage when agents employ external tools. Instead of describing each operation, the model writes compact code against a typed SDK, allowing extensive API access with minimal token consumption. This illustrates that while models improve incrementally, significant gains come from sophisticated software engineering around them. Complementing this, creative solutions like 'Peon Ping' enhance developer experience by providing instant, audible feedback from AI agents, demonstrating how user interface innovations can improve flow and engagement in an AI-driven environment.
